Responsibilities

  • Manage review of weekly bid list to ensure the team is bidding the right opportunities and our preferred clients are receiving priority on bid activity.
  • Reviews project plans and specifications to get comfortable with the work and begin development of an estimate (Price materials, labor, equipment, and other expenses to be included in the project budget for submittal).
  • Reviews change orders, RFI’s, ASI’s, DCN’s, and scope changes.
  • Accurate take-off of blueprints to include the scope necessary to be competitive and adhere to company guidelines.
  • Review scope of work and instructions to bidders to ensure our proposals are complete and all risk is addressed prior to submitting proposal.
  • Adheres to bid review process and makes necessary edits to bids as needed.
  • Work with the SR. and Chief Estimators on bid margins and supports recommendation or request to adjust where applicable.
  • Assist Project Managers with filling out Bid Submittals forms, as needed.
